Healthy Nutrient-Packed Dish

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ings
  • Category: Main Course
  • Method: Sautéing
  • Cuisine: Mediterranean
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

A delicious and nutritious recipe perfect for healthier eating without sacrificing taste.


Ingredients

  • 2 cups of mixed vegetables (carrots, bell peppers, broccoli)
  • 1 cup of quinoa
  • 2 tablespoons of ol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on of garlic powder
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h herbs (parsley or basil) for garnishing


Instructions

  1. Rinse the quinoa under cold water and cook according to package instructions.
  2. In a large skillet, heat olive oil over medium heat.
  3. Add the mixed vegetables and sauté for about 5 minutes until tender.
  4. Stir in cooked quinoa, garlic powder, salt, and pepper.
  5. Cook for another 2-3 minutes until everything is heated through.
  6. Garnish with fresh herbs before serving.
